/* style sheet copyright: Atlante Demologico Lombardo */
/* version: v 1 2004/05/16 04:05:40 */
/* Author: Mario Varini mario.varini@demologia.it */
body {
background-color : #ffffff; 
font-family : Verdana, arial, helvetica, sans-serif; 
font-size : 90%; 
font-weight : normal; 
color : black; 
margin-top : 4px; 
margin-left : 4px; 
} 
a:link, a:visited, a:hover {
text-decoration: none
} 
.paginaprincipale {
font-size : x-small; 
font-weight : bolder; 
} 
a:link {
color : #0099ff; 
} 
a:visited {
color : #cc66cc; 
} 
a:active {
color : #c00; 
} 
#centro img a:hover {
background-color : #000; 
} 
table {
margin-right : 0; 
background-color : #333333; 
font-size : 90%; 
text-align : left; 
} 
th {
background-color : #cccccc; 
} 
td {
background-color : #ffffcc; 
} 
a:hover {
background-color : #ccffff; 
color : #0000cc; 
} 
a:hover img {
background-color : #ffffff; 
} 
h1 , h2 , h3 , h4 {
font-family : Verdana, arial, helvetica, sans-serif; 
font-weight : normal; 
color : #990000; 
} 
h1 {
font-size : 150%; 
} 
h2 {
font-size : 120%; 
} 
h3 {
font-size : 100%; 
color : #999999; 
text-align : center; 
} 
h4 {
font-size : 90%; 
} 
h5 {
font-weight : normal; 
text-align : center; 
font-size : 70%; 
} 
.anno {
font-size : 120%; 
font-weight : bold; 
color : #009900;
margin-left:-.5em;
} 
.annonorientro {
font-size : 120%; 
font-weight : bold; 
color : #009900;
} 
#box0 {
width : 766px; 
height : 465px; 
position : absolute; 
top : 5px; 
left : 50%; 
margin : 0 0 0 -383px; 
} 
#box {
width : 100%; 
text-align : center; 
} 
#box3 {
width : 99%; 
height : 465px; 
border : 1px solid #099000; 
} 
#box31 {
width : 100%; 
border : 1px solid #099000; 
height : 459px; 
margin : 2px;
} 
#sinistra {
float : left; 
text-align : left; 
width : 160px; 
font-size : 70%; 
padding-left:1em;
} 
#centro {
float : left; 
text-align : center; 
background-color : #ffffff; 
width : 436px; 
margin: 5px; 
margin-bottom : 5px; 
bottom : 5px;
line-height:20px;
} 
#centrotitolo {
float : left; 
text-align : center; 
background-color : #000000; 
width : 436px; 
margin-top : 5px; 
margin-bottom : 5px; 
bottom : 5px;
line-height:20px;
} 
#boxpremesse {
text-align : justify; 
background-color : #ffffff; 
margin-bottom : 0; 
border : 1px solid #099000; 
padding : 5px; 
font-size : 80%; 
} 
.centro {
text-align : center;
padding-top:50px;
background-color : #ffffff; 
width : 436px;
height: 330px;
} 
#destra {
float : left; 
text-align : center; 
font-size : 70%; 
width : 150px; 
} 
#piede {
margin-left : 10px; 
clear : left; 
text-align : center; 
margin-bottom : 20px; 
font-size : 70%; 
} 
.grigio {
color : #666666; 
font-size : 75%; 
} 
.grassetto {
font-weight : bold; 
} 
.centrato {
font-weight : bold; 
} 
li {
list-style : none; 
} 
.adl {
font-size : 1.3em; 
color : #ffffff; 
font-weight : bolder; 
line-height:2.5em;
} 
img {
margin-bottom : -3px; 
border : none; 
} 
.allineanumeri {
	text-align: right;
	font-weight:bold;
}
#centrotitolobianco {

float : left; 
text-align : center; 
background-color : #FFFFFF; 
width : 436px; 
margin-top : 5px; 
margin-bottom : 5px; 
bottom : 5px;
line-height:20px;
}
